Nobody put it there on purpose

How forgotten content builds up

It's rarely one big mistake. It's small, reasonable decisions — "leave it for now" — that nobody circles back to.

Draft & test pages

A page built to preview something, then left live once the job was done.

Old campaigns

A landing page for an offer, event or promotion that ended a while ago.

Placeholder text

"Lorem ipsum" or "coming soon" copy that was meant to be temporary.

Stray documents

An old PDF — a price list, brochure or policy — that's out of date but still linked somewhere.

Why it matters

What forgotten content actually costs

  • 01

    A visitor finds it before you do. An old staff page, a discontinued price list, or a "coming soon" page from two years ago — found by a customer, not caught internally.

  • 02

    It undermines the parts of the site that are current. One clearly abandoned page next to a well-maintained one raises the question of which to trust.

  • 03

    It's invisible from the inside. Nobody deliberately leaves debris live — it's just genuinely hard to remember everything that's ever been published on a website.

How does it know a page is "forgotten" rather than intentional?

It doesn't guess intent — it surfaces signals like placeholder text, very old last-updated dates, or pages with no internal links pointing to them, so you can decide which ones genuinely need attention.
